Making of Brigada VFX

14

Pavel Shabanov writes:

Hi, blender comunity!
I'd like to share with you some making of shots made for Russian movie "Brigada: Naslednik (2012)". The compositing was done in After Effects, tracking and fire-smoke simulations were done in Blender.

  7. You mentioned tracking was done in blender, but you list mocha Pro as one of the production tools. What type of tracking was done in Blender, and why bother if you have mocha?

    • Mocha Pro is a planar tracking and it's good for plain scenes, particularly bullets and rotoscoping were tracked with it.
      Complex scenes with smoke were done in Blender, especially at range 1:26 - 1:39
